Symbolism is a literary device where a person, object, situation or event has a deeper meaning than what is laid out on the page. For example: A red rose can be a symbol of love and romance. Web6. My father is non-violent and peaceful that if Gandhi were alive, he’d be proud of him. The name ‘Gandhi’ is a one of many historical allusion examples. ‘Gandhi’ is a historical allusion to the peaceful freedom fighter that helped the country of India gain freedom from British colonisation. 7. Allusion - reference, often to literature, history, mythology, or the Bible, that is unacknowledged in the text but that the author expects a reader to recognize.
